The main differences between Lettuce and Mustard Greens

  • Lettuce has more Folate, however, Mustard Greens has more Vitamin K, Vitamin A RAE, Vitamin C, Copper, Vitamin E , and Calcium.
  • Daily need coverage for Vitamin K from Mustard Greens is 389% higher.
  • Mustard Greens has 34 times less Choline than Lettuce. Lettuce has 13.6mg of Choline, while Mustard Greens has 0.4mg.

Food types used in this article are Lettuce, green leaf, raw and Mustard greens, cooked, boiled, drained, without salt.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Lettuce Mustard Greens Opinion
Net carbs 1.57g 2.51g Mustard Greens
Protein 1.36g 2.56g Mustard Greens
Fats 0.15g 0.47g Mustard Greens
Carbs 2.87g 4.51g Mustard Greens
Calories 15kcal 26kcal Mustard Greens
Fructose 0.43g Lettuce
Sugar 0.78g 1.41g Lettuce
Fiber 1.3g 2g Mustard Greens
Calcium 36mg 118mg Mustard Greens
Iron 0.86mg 0.87mg Mustard Greens
Magnesium 13mg 13mg
Phosphorus 29mg 42mg Mustard Greens
Potassium 194mg 162mg Lettuce
Sodium 28mg 9mg Mustard Greens
Zinc 0.18mg 0.22mg Mustard Greens
Copper 0.029mg 0.146mg Mustard Greens
Manganese 0.25mg Lettuce
Selenium 0.6µg 0.6µg
Vitamin A 7405IU 12370IU Mustard Greens
Vitamin A RAE 370µg 618µg Mustard Greens
Vitamin E 0.22mg 1.78mg Mustard Greens
Vitamin C 9.2mg 25.3mg Mustard Greens
Vitamin B1 0.07mg 0.041mg Lettuce
Vitamin B2 0.08mg 0.063mg Lettuce
Vitamin B3 0.375mg 0.433mg Mustard Greens
Vitamin B5 0.134mg 0.12mg Lettuce
Vitamin B6 0.09mg 0.098mg Mustard Greens
Folate 38µg 9µg Lettuce
Vitamin K 126.3µg 592.7µg Mustard Greens
Tryptophan 0.009mg Lettuce
Threonine 0.059mg Lettuce
Isoleucine 0.084mg Lettuce
Leucine 0.079mg Lettuce
Lysine 0.084mg Lettuce
Methionine 0.016mg Lettuce
Phenylalanine 0.055mg Lettuce
Valine 0.07mg Lettuce
Histidine 0.022mg Lettuce
Saturated Fat 0.02g 0.012g Mustard Greens
Monounsaturated Fat 0.006g 0.11g Mustard Greens
Polyunsaturated fat 0.082g 0.046g Lettuce
